Application of internal and external sliding type direct buried steam insulation pipe construction technology

Application technology of internal and external sliding type direct buried steam insulation pipe Wu Yufeng internal and external sliding type direct buried thermal insulation steam pipe construction technology is widely used, characterized by reliable quality, safe operation, convenient maintenance, quick construction, effectively reducing heat loss and maintenance costs. From the construction of the urban expressway to the Binhai New Area rapid rail transit project, it has been widely praised by users.

1Inside and outside sliding type direct buried steam insulation pipe construction characteristics The steam transmission pipe is connected by seamless steel pipe argon electric welding method, and the outer insulation material is made of high temperature resistant ultrafine glass wool, which has the advantages of high temperature resistance, less joints and good ventilation. Once the insulation layer enters the water during the construction process, it can completely dry the drainage point by gradually heating up, which is widely praised by users.

tide. Its shape and insulation properties remain good after drying.

The sliding bracket has reasonable structure, small sliding friction force, small internal and external fixing frame, low cost, simple mechanical analysis and high safety. The internal fixed point does not need to be poured with concrete fixing pier, which greatly reduces the civil construction cost and construction period.

The thermal insulation jacket adopts a steel pipe jacket, and a certain air layer is left with the thermal insulation layer to facilitate sliding and tidal drainage. The steel jacket of the field is connected through the sliding steel outer casing, and the joint operation is performed by the root splicing method, compared with the conventional filling method. It can reduce the number of outer casing welds by 40 45%.

42 Environmental Benefits After the mine water purification treatment in the Tunliu Coal Mine, the annual discharge of suspended solids can be reduced by 930 tons, and the environmental benefits are obvious.

44 Social Benefits As a production and domestic water, the mine water purification treatment can reduce the exploitation of underground deep well water, save groundwater resources, protect the natural balance of groundwater and surface water in the mining area, and solve the environmental problems caused by overexploitation of underground deep well water. Improve the relationship between coal mining enterprises and surrounding villages; solve the contradiction between increasing water consumption in mining areas and increasing shortage of water resources, ensure the normal production and operation of coal mining enterprises, improve the comprehensive benefits of coal mining enterprises, and promote the sustainable development of mining areas .

5 Conclusion The annual mine water discharge in China is about 2.2 billion tons, while the resource utilization rate of mine water is only about 20%. A large amount of untreated mine water is directly discharged, which not only pollutes the environment, but also wastes valuable Mine water resources. In the arid area of ​​Shanxi, the Yuliu coal mine is poor in water resources. The coal mine is seriously deficient in water and the production and domestic water is tight, which restricts the sustainable development of coal production and mining economy to a considerable extent.

The mine water purification treatment project in Tunliu Coal Mine is a key project in the construction of the Tunliu Mine. It is responsible for supplying drinking water and water to the mine, supplying production water to the mine, supplying production water to power plants and coal washing plants, and its economic and social benefits. Very large, its processing technology in other coal mining areas, there will be broad prospects for promotion.
